The King of Spades and the King of Hearts are altered but for the most part it is normal.
From the makers of Bicycle, this deck was created by Derek DelGaudio with Artist Glenn Kaino. This deck features a custom designed back, jokers ace of spades and two kings. Only 2,000 of these were made and we only have a small supply.

Post by: Don Boyer on March 05, 2012, 06:03:55 AM
Check this out:

http://abanditship.com/

The deck was designed specifically by a couple of performance artists based out of LA, to coincide with a show they put on.  Only 2,000 made, so yeah, the price of this deck is going up.
